Sourdough Brownies

 

Ingredients:

  • 4 oz. Baking Chocolate
  • 1/2 c. Hot Water
  • 1 tsp. Baking Soda
  • 1 c. Butter or Coconut Oil
  • 2 c. Sugar
  • 2 eggs
  • 2 tsp. Vanilla Extract
  • 1 c. Walnuts or Pecans, chopped
  • 1 1/2 c. Flour, sifted
  • 1/2 tsp. Salt
  • 1 1/2 c. Fresh Sourdough Starter

 

Note: Depending on the hydration level (consistency) of your sourdough starter, a little more or less flour may be needed to achieve a brownie batter consistency.

Melt the chocolate in a double boiler. Mix in the hot water and bring the mixture to a boil. Stir in the baking soda until the mixture is foamy. Set aside and allow to cool until lukewarm (it is important the mixture not be too hot).

Cream together the butter (or coconut oil) and sugar until fluffy. Add eggs and mix well. Add the vanilla, chocolate mixture, and nuts. Gently add the flour and salt. Finally add the sourdough starter. Mix to combine but do not overmix! Pour into a greased 9x13-inch pan. Allow the batter to rise in a warm spot (70-85°F) for approximately a half hour. Bake brownies at 350°F for 35 to 40 minutes.
